expression of full length enzyme in Escherichia coli, expression of two truncated enzyme proteins (HDP3 encoded by amino acids 88-205 of the full-length protein, representing the fasciclin domain and HDP2 encoded by amino acids 187 and lacking the fasciclin domain) | Plasmodium falciparum |
Protein Variants | Comment | Organism |
---|---|---|
additional information | the truncated enzyme proteins HDP3 (encoded by amino acids 88-205 of the full-length protein, representing the fasciclin domain) and HDP2 (encoded by amino acids 187 and lacking the fasciclin domain) are unable to produce hemozoin. The full-length enzyme is required for heme binding and hemozoin production activities of the protein | Plasmodium falciparum |

extracellular | the parasite utilizes a circuitous outbound-inbound trafficking route by initially secreting HDP into the cytosol of infected red blood cells | Plasmodium falciparum | - |
